No, Devrom and Pepto-Bismol are not the same. Devrom, containing bismuth subgallate, is used to manage the malodor or embarrassing odor from flatulence and stool. Pepto-Bismol on the other hand, contains bismuth subsalicylate, which is used to relieve symptoms like heartburn, indigestion, nausea, and diarrhea. They address different aspects of digestive comfort.
Here's a more detailed comparison
Devrom:
- Active ingredient: Bismuth subgallate
- Use: To eliminate or reduce odor from flatulence and stool.
Pepto-Bismol:
- Active ingredient: Bismuth subsalicylate
- Use: Relief of diarrhea, upset stomach, nausea, heartburn, and indegestion.
In short: Pepto-Bismol treats a range of gastrointestinal issues, while Devrom specifically targets odor caused by stool and flatulence. Side effects of the products are different as well as the dosing.
